#ifndef _PROXY_CLIENT_H_
#define _PROXY_CLIENT_H_
#include "net.h"
#include "mesh_bearer_adapt.h"
#define BLE_MESH_PROXY_ADV_NET_ID 0x00
#define BLE_MESH_PROXY_ADV_NODE_ID 0x01
#define BLE_MESH_PROXY_NET_PDU 0x00
#define BLE_MESH_PROXY_BEACON 0x01
#define BLE_MESH_PROXY_CONFIG 0x02
#define BLE_MESH_PROXY_PROV 0x03
#define BLE_MESH_PROXY_CFG_FILTER_SET 0x00
#define BLE_MESH_PROXY_CFG_FILTER_ADD 0x01
#define BLE_MESH_PROXY_CFG_FILTER_REMOVE 0x02
#define BLE_MESH_PROXY_CFG_FILTER_STATUS 0x03
typedef union {
struct {
u8_t net_id[8];
u16_t net_idx;
} net_id;
struct {
u16_t src;
} node_id;
} bt_mesh_proxy_adv_ctx_t;
struct bt_mesh_proxy_net_pdu {
struct net_buf_simple *val;
};
struct bt_mesh_proxy_cfg_pdu {
u8_t opcode;
union {
struct cfg_filter_set {
u8_t filter_type;
} set;
struct cfg_addr_add {
u16_t *addr;
u16_t addr_num;
} add;
struct cfg_addr_remove {
u16_t *addr;
u16_t addr_num;
} remove;
};
};
typedef struct {
u8_t type;
union {
struct bt_mesh_proxy_net_pdu net;
struct bt_mesh_proxy_cfg_pdu cfg;
};
} bt_mesh_proxy_client_pdu_t;
int bt_mesh_proxy_prov_client_send(struct bt_mesh_conn *conn, u8_t type, struct net_buf_simple *msg);
int bt_mesh_provisioner_pb_gatt_enable(void);
int bt_mesh_provisioner_pb_gatt_disable(void);
int bt_mesh_proxy_client_enable(void);
int bt_mesh_proxy_client_disable(void);
typedef void (*proxy_client_recv_adv_cb_t)(const bt_mesh_addr_t *addr, u8_t type, bt_mesh_proxy_adv_ctx_t *ctx, s8_t rssi);
typedef void (*proxy_client_connect_cb_t)(const bt_mesh_addr_t *addr, u8_t conn_handle, u16_t net_idx);
typedef void (*proxy_client_disconnect_cb_t)(const bt_mesh_addr_t *addr, u8_t conn_handle, u16_t net_idx, u8_t reason);
typedef void (*proxy_client_recv_filter_status_cb_t)(u8_t conn_handle, u16_t src, u16_t net_idx, u8_t filter_type, u16_t list_size);
void bt_mesh_proxy_client_set_adv_recv_cb(proxy_client_recv_adv_cb_t cb);
void bt_mesh_proxy_client_set_conn_cb(proxy_client_connect_cb_t cb);
void bt_mesh_proxy_client_set_disconn_cb(proxy_client_disconnect_cb_t cb);
void bt_mesh_proxy_client_set_filter_status_cb(proxy_client_recv_filter_status_cb_t cb);
void bt_mesh_proxy_client_adv_ind_recv(struct net_buf_simple *buf, const bt_mesh_addr_t *addr, s8_t rssi);
int bt_mesh_proxy_client_connect(const u8_t addr[6], u8_t addr_type, u16_t net_idx);
int bt_mesh_proxy_client_disconnect(u8_t conn_handle);
bool bt_mesh_proxy_client_beacon_send(struct bt_mesh_subnet *sub);
bool bt_mesh_proxy_client_send(struct net_buf_simple *buf, u16_t dst);
int bt_mesh_proxy_client_send_cfg(u8_t conn_handle, u16_t net_idx, struct bt_mesh_proxy_cfg_pdu *pdu);
int bt_mesh_proxy_prov_client_init(void);
int bt_mesh_proxy_prov_client_deinit(void);
#endif /* _PROXY_CLIENT_H_ */
